What skills and experience we're looking for
We’reseekingan experienced and inspiringteaching assistantwho
- Is passionate about inclusion and SEND provision
- Understands the barriers to learning that children with special educational needs may face and be able to use effective strategies to support them
- Is able torelate well to children withadditionalneeds, supporting them to regulate their feelings and emotions
- Leads by example and motivateschildren and colleagues
- Is creative, innovative, and committed to continuous improvement
- Is ready to take on a rewarding challenge with real impact
- Has anNVQ 2 for Teaching Assistants or equivalent qualification or experience
- HasLiteracy and Numeracy skills equivalent to Level 1 of the National Qualification & Credit Framework
- CompletedDepartment for Education Teaching Assistant Induction Programme (or to complete within first term)
- Hasa full and relevant qualification accepted by the Department for Education (DfE) to work in anearly yearssetting
- Hasa secure knowledge and understanding of the Early Years Statutory Framework.
- Displaysgood understanding of a child’s development and learning.
- Has experience of developing learning resources that scaffold and support learning
- Demonstrates effective communication skills to liaise sensitively and effectively with parents and carers
